Receptionist Jobs in Texas

In the medical administration industry, a Receptionist plays a vital role in providing administrative support, ensuring efficient operation within the medical facility. They perform various tasks such as scheduling patient appointments, managing patient records, handling incoming calls, and greeting patients as they arrive. Receptionists also handle billing, answer patient inquiries, and work closely with healthcare professionals to ensure that the office runs smoothly.

Important skills for a Medical Receptionist include excellent communication and organizational abilities, familiarity with medical terminologies, a friendly demeanor, and proficiency in using computer systems. A high school diploma is typically required, but certification in medical administration, such as a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) or a Certified Medical Receptionist (CMR) certification, can enhance job prospects. Before becoming a Receptionist, an individual might have roles such as an Administrative Assistant, Customer Service Representative, or Office Clerk.

Highest Education Level

Receptionists in Texas offer the following education background
High School or GED
25.9%
Bachelor's Degree
23.4%
Associate's Degree
22.5%
Vocational Degree or Certification
19.6%
Master's Degree
4.8%
Some College
2.1%
Doctorate Degree
1.0%
Some High School
0.7%

Average Work Experience
Here's a breakdown of the number of years' experience offered by Receptionists in Texas
1-2 years
57.3%
2-4 years
20.9%
Less than 1 year
19.2%
None
2.6%
10+ years
0.1%
